Choosing the Right Tire Type
I learned that there are different types of trailer tires, including bias-ply and radial tires. Bias-ply tires are generally more affordable and work well for lighter loads. However, I found that radial tires offered better durability, improved traction, and heat resistance. Given my usage patterns, I opted for radial tires to ensure a smoother ride and longer lifespan.
Load Capacity Considerations
Understanding load capacity was crucial for my decision. Each tire has a specific load rating, which is essential for ensuring safety. I checked my trailer’s weight and matched it with the appropriate tire load rating. It was important for me to choose tires that could comfortably support the maximum weight I planned to transport.
Tread Pattern and Performance
The tread pattern on trailer tires affects performance significantly. I discovered that a deeper tread provides better traction, especially in wet conditions. I considered my typical driving conditions—whether I would be on highways, gravel roads, or in inclement weather. This information guided me toward selecting tires with an appropriate tread design for my specific needs.
Checking Tire Specifications
I made sure to examine the specifications of the tires, such as the size, aspect ratio, and load index. The size was straightforward since I was looking for 15-inch rims. I also made it a point to check for any specifications like DOT approval and whether they were suited for highway use. This attention to detail gave me confidence in my selection.

Regular Maintenance for Longevity
Finally, I reminded myself that purchasing trailer tires is just the beginning. Regular maintenance, including checking tire pressure, rotating the tires, and ensuring proper alignment, is essential for getting the most out of my investment. I made a note to keep up with these maintenance tasks to extend the life of my trailer tires.
